BofA Merrill Lynch Upgrades HSBC Holdings (HBC) to Buy

November 30, 2009 7:40 AM EST

BofA Merrill Lynch upgrades HSBC Holdings (NYSE: HBC) from Neutral to Buy, also maintaining its price target.

The upgrade follows a nearly 6% slide on Friday of last week amid concerns related to Dubai World debt. The stock is indicated modestly higher this morning, most recently trading at $58.67.
